What is a Push Chair?
A push chair is a wheeled device developed to transfer babies and toddlers. While they might be described by various names-- such as strollers, prams, or buggies-- their primary function stays the very same: to offer a safe and comfortable seat for kids while enabling moms and dads to easily maneuver them in numerous environments.
Kinds Of Push Chairs
Push chairs can be found in a range of designs and performances, each accommodating various needs. The following is an introduction of the most typical types:
1. Full-size Push ChairsDescription: These are larger, more robust strollers developed for long-term usage. They usually feature different features, such as reclining seats and sufficient storage area.Best For: Daily use, walks in the park, and longer getaways.2. Lightweight Push ChairsDescription: Often referred to as umbrella strollers, these designs are lightweight and simple to fold. They are perfect for moms and dads on the go.Best For: Travel and short trips to the store.3. Travel System Push ChairsDescription: This system consists of an automobile seat that can be quickly connected and separated from the push chair frame.Best For: Families that frequently switch in between vehicle travel and walking.4. Jogging Push ChairsDescription: Built for active parents, these strollers include a locking front wheel and have a tough frame created to handle rough surface.Best For: Jogging and outdoor experiences.5. When selecting a push chair, there are several crucial features to consider:
Weight and Portability: Lightweight designs are much easier to transport, particularly for moms and dads who often utilize public transport or travel.Safety: Look for strollers with a five-point harness system and stability features to guarantee your child's safety.Convenience: Adequate padding, reclining options, and adjustable canopies enhance convenience during trips.Storage: Additional storage compartments can be valuable for bring baby basics and personal products.Ease of Use: Consider how easy it is to fold, unfold, and maneuver the push chair, especially in congested areas.Advantages of Using a Push Chair
The advantages of push chairs for parents and caregivers are numerous. They include:
Convenience: Push chairs permit parents to quickly carry their kids while keeping their hands totally free for carrying bags or managing other jobs.Safety: Push chairs offer a safe environment for kids, protecting them from hazards while outdoors.Comfort: Well-designed push chairs provide comfort for both moms and dads and kids, making getaways more satisfying.Expedition: Kids can enjoy the world around them from a comfortable seat, cultivating curiosity and social interaction.Versatility: Many models can adjust to a growing child, making them a long-term financial investment.FAQs about Push Chairs1. At what age can I start utilizing a push chair?
Push chairs are normally ideal for babies who can sit up unassisted, usually around 6 months old. Constantly check the manufacturer's recommendations for particular age and weight limitations.
2. How do I clean my push chair?
A lot of push chairs can be cleaned with moderate soap and water. Lots of fabric covers are removable and device washable. Constantly describe the producer's care directions for particular cleaning standards.
3. Can I utilize a push chair for jogging?
Not all push chairs are developed for jogging. Only special jogging strollers with locking front wheels and enhanced frames ought to be utilized for this function.
4. Are all push chairs foldable?
Most modern push chairs are designed to be foldable for easier transportation and storage. However, it's necessary to inspect specs before purchasing.
5. What functions make a push chair flexible?
Look for models with adjustable seats, a multi-position recline, removable and washable covers, and sufficient storage space.
